It was another sweltering
night in the tents last night, despite the strong
breeze blowing through Narrows. Just about everyone
in the camp is craving a real shower -- it's been
4 days now without! But tonight we're staying
at Safari Marina and we're promised that we'll
be able to have one there!
Yesterday, the kayakers pulled
into Narrows around 4 pm. This was great since
it gave everybody a chance to really wind down
and relax for the night.
In case you don't know, there's
a road crew of six vehicles and 7-12 people that
are following the kayakers at any given time.
They feed the kayakers and help set up camp each
night. They do an amazing job and we couldn't
do the trip without them!
The road crew always likes
to do a bit of site seeing if there's time and
going through Newboro, we couldn't pass up the
chance of seeing the World's Largest Loon.
